Best Goodwell Public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there are 4 public schools serving 318 students in Goodwell, OK.
The top ranked public schools in Goodwell, OK are Yarbrough High School, Goodwell High School and Goodwell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Goodwell, OK public schools have an average math proficiency score of 29% (versus the Oklahoma public school average of 25%), and reading proficiency score of 30% (versus the 27% statewide average). Schools in Goodwell have an average ranking of 7/10, which is in the top 50% of Oklahoma public schools.
Minority enrollment is 43%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Oklahoma public school average of 56% (majority Hispanic and American Indian).
